  • 11 Feb 2021 in National Assembly: Thank you, Hon. Deputy Speaker. I rise to ask Question No.002/2021. The Question is directed to the Teachers Service Commission: (i) Could the Commission provide a status report on the shortage of teachers in primary and secondary schools across the country and further provide a list of schools in Meru County affected by the shortage? (ii) What measures is the Commission putting in place to curb shortage of teachers in schools and ensure that learning is not interrupted by the said shortage? Thank you. view

  • 15 Oct 2020 in National Assembly: Hon. Speaker, I beg to ask the Cabinet Secretary for Interior and Coordination of National Government the following Question: (i) Could the Cabinet Secretary provide a list of all gender-based violence cases that are recorded to have taken place in Meru County since January 2019? (ii) What is the status of investigations into the said gender-based cases and progress of prosecution of the culprits, if any? (iii) What measures has the Ministry put in place to bring to an end the rising cases of gender-based violence in the country? view
